Latest Patents

Diego Monica holds a patent for "Methods of transmitting information from efficient encryption card readers to mobile devices." This invention outlines a method for transmitting encrypted information to a mobile device using a card reader. The card reader is equipped with device electronics that include a microcontroller, which processes a raw magnetic head signal from a card. The microcontroller converts this signal into a digital format that can be interpreted, creating both an encryption and signed signal. The final output is delivered to the mobile device through an output jack, ensuring that a portion of the signal remains encrypted.
